The March 2023 issue of Kadokawa’s Young Ace magazine has announced that Virginia Nitōhei’s Otherwordly Izakaya “Nobu” manga – the adaptation of Natsuya Semikawa’s light novel series of the same name – will go on hiatus starting in the magazine’s next issue so the authors can adjust the serialization schedule. The manga will resume serialization in the magazine’s June 2023 issue on May 2, 2023.

The manga is described as:

A Japanese style pub called “Nobu” exists in a back alley of the fictional medieval European city of Eiteriach. Its customers? A pair of slacker soldiers, a spoiled heiress, an uptight tax collector, and more. When the citizens of this strange world sit down to enjoy some unfamiliar Japanese cuisine, their troubles simply melt away.

The curtain rises on this otherworldly eatery and the gourmet fantasy about to unfold within.

Nitōhei launched the Otherwordly Izakaya “Nobu” manga with original character design by Kururi in Young Ace magazine in July 2015. Udon Entertainment is publishing the manga in English.
